What is Imara?



Imara, after the Swahili word meaning power, is the parent organization overseeing all outreach efforts supported by MIT's Computer Science and Artificial Intelligence Lab (CSAIL).
Imara's mission is to bring technology to under-served populations around the globe and to teach the people how to use the technology so they can continue to educate others in their local communities. more >>

Imara BBC Interview (MP3 format)
This segment done by the BBC focused on an Imara outreach effort taking place in Laare, Kenya. The segment explores the disparity of economic opportunities available in Africa to those with technology skills and those without, and uses the Imara program as an example of a successful program working to combat this problem.
